Correlation of Quality of Work Life with Demographic Characteristics of Employees of Rehabilitation Education Centers in Zanjan
Farideh Yaghmaei , Masoumeh Naderlou , Sahar Mohajeri , Sousan Raufi Kalachayeh
Islamic Azad University, Zanjan, Iran
Abstract:   (6131 Views)

Introduction: The quality of work life of employees is one of the important factors in organizations. The aim of this study is to determine the correlation between the quality of work life and demographic characteristics of employees of rehabilitation education centers in Zanjan.
Methods: The present research is descriptive-correlation study. In this study, the statistical population consisted of employees of rehabilitation education centers in Zanjan in 2014. 100 out of 13 day and day centers, 11 specialized clinic centers and 4 home visits were selected. The method of sampling was census. The data were collected with "Quality of Work Life Scale for Teacher of Student with Special Needs" with 61 items. Content validity index and reliability were measured by Cronbach's alpha methods. Data was analyzed by SPSS. 21.
Results: The interaction with students has the highest score (3.17) and the lowest score is job barriers. The average quality of life score is 3.81 ± 0.27. Based on the results, married people had a lower score in promotion and career participation(P<0.05). The quality of life and its dimensions are not related to gender, education, age and work experience (P> 0.05).
Conclusions: There is a correlation between the dimensions of quality of work life and some of the demographic characteristics of the employees of rehabilitation education centers. Therefore, considering the finding that occupational barriers have the lowest score, attention to this dimension of quality of work life of teachers of students with special needs, is very valuable.
